Search Public Posts Facebook
# 1 Use Graph Search
If you keep in mind an expression of the post or exactly what the post had to do with, you could utilize the Graph Search function at the top of the Page. Enter the phrase and afterwards make use of the magnifying glass to get all the results.
Then you will be able to sort via the posts from your friends or any type of posts that are public that have this expression in it. You can also use this method to do more basic searches to find out exactly what individuals are publishing concerning around a particular subject!
# 2 Use Your Activity Log
If you have interacted with the post somehow-- liked it, commented on it, or shared it someplace-- you could discover it in your Activity Log.
Now you could see your newest Activity, where the Activity happened, and you could also Search your Activity.
# 3 Native Facebook Features & Tips
Before permitting an application to access your Facebook, try experimenting with Facebook's very own features. If you are scrolling down your Timeline, you must know that by default Facebook does not show every post by you or your friends.
Even if you click the specific year to the top right, you're just visiting the Highlights|. In order to see all posts from that year, click the down arrowhead to the right of Highlights and click All Stories. Describe the photo listed below.
This is a blast to briefly reference concerning Facebook Privacy Settings. Upon searching old posts, you might locate some you no longer wish to be public or visible to friends of friends (and I assure you will certainly discover posts you want to erase entirely). To limit all past posts to be only readable by friends, click the drop-down menu in the leading bar.
After that comply with: Settings > Privacy (left sidebar) > Who can see my stuff? > Limit Past Posts, as well as click the Limit Old Posts button.
